A private jet, a fancy chef, a chauffeur…what could go wrong?

Suzanne Babcock was known for the brilliance of her smile—until an evil man broke her heart. The divorce forced Suzanne to realize that her adorable four-year-old son had no good male role model. What to do?

Aha—a genius idea: Hire a man’s man as the new nanny. The man nanny. The manny! Enter Benjamin Sullivan, who discovers he can earn more caring for young Skip Babcock than he ever could as a seismologist. Which is how a flannel-clad man who knows all about earthquakes enters the Nanny Brigade of a posh Manhattan neighborhood, working for an extremely wealthy honey who has lost her smile.

As for her job as director of corporate sales at her family’s real estate empire? Trips across the country are required, as well as increasingly interesting conversations with her son’s nanny to while away the long and lonely nights. But an affair with the nanny…wouldn’t that be a horrible cliché? Especially with the evil ex lurking in the background, the course of true love never did run true!

Book three of the romcom Bad-Attitude Billionaires, SUZANNE is the spicy, laugh-out-loud sequel to QUINN and REGINA.
